Архитектура предприятия выступает в качестве чертежа трансформации организации. Она отображает текущее состояние и желаемое будущее состояние для обеспечения стратегической согласованности. Критическим этапом в этом процессе является анализ разрыва. Эта деятельность выявляет различия между базовой архитектурой и целевой архитектурой. ArchiMate предоставляет стандартизированный язык для четкого представления этих различий.
Проведение анализа разрыва требует больше, чем просто перечисление отсутствующих функций. Это включает в себя понимание взаимосвязей между бизнес-процессами, приложениями и инфраструктурой технологий. Спецификация ArchiMate позволяет архитекторам эффективно моделировать эти зависимости. Данное руководство рассматривает методы проведения анализа разрыва в рамках архитектурной модели ArchiMate.

📚 Понимание слоев ArchiMate для анализа
Для точного проведения анализа разрыва необходимо понимать структурные слои модели ArchiMate. Спецификация делит архитектуру на четыре основных слоя. Каждый слой представляет собой разный аспект предприятия.
- Слой бизнеса: Представляет организационную структуру, процессы и роли.
- Слой приложений: Ориентирован на программные системы и услуги.
- Слой технологий: Занимается аппаратным обеспечением, сетями и физической инфраструктурой.
- Слой инфраструктуры: Охватывает базовые объекты и среду.
Помимо этих слоев, слой мотивации фиксирует стратегические драйверы, цели и принципы. Этот слой имеет решающее значение для понимания почему существует разрыв. Разрыв — это не просто отсутствие функциональности; зачастую он связан с несоответствием стратегическим целям.
🔍 Процесс анализа разрыва
Проведение анализа разрыва следует логической последовательности. Оно проходит от определения до сравнения, затем к документированию и планированию. Пропуск этапов может привести к неполным моделям или упущенным зависимостям.
1. Определите базовую архитектуру
Базовая архитектура представляет текущее состояние предприятия. Она включает все существующие элементы, отношения и возможности. Точность на этом этапе имеет решающее значение. Если базовая архитектура неполная, анализ разрыва будет ошибочным.
- Документируйте существующие бизнес-процессы.
- Сопоставьте текущие приложения с бизнес-услугами.
- Определите технологии, поддерживающие эти приложения.
- Убедитесь, что все заинтересованные стороны подтверждают модель.
2. Определите целевую архитектуру
Целевая архитектура описывает желаемое будущее состояние. Она формируется на основе стратегических целей и бизнес-требований. Она должна быть согласована со структурой базовой архитектуры для обеспечения согласованности.
- Укажите новые бизнес-процессы или измененные.
- Определите новые сервисы приложений или их вывод из эксплуатации.
- Опишите необходимую технологическую инфраструктуру.
- Согласуйте с уровнем мотивации для обеспечения осуществимости.
3. Сравнение базового и целевого состояния
Это основа анализа. Архитектор сравнивает два модели, чтобы выявить различия. Сравнение должно быть структурированным и систематическим.
| Тип сравнения | Описание | Пример |
|---|---|---|
| Отсутствующие элементы | Элементы, присутствующие в целевом состоянии, но отсутствующие в базовом | Новое приложение Customer Portal |
| Избыточные элементы | Элементы в базовом состоянии, не требуемые в целевом | Устаревший инструмент отчетности |
| Измененные отношения | Изменения в том, как элементы взаимодействуют | Новый поток данных между приложением и системой |
| Пробелы в возможностях | Функциональные области, не имеющие поддержки | Отсутствие поддержки мобильного доступа |
4. Документирование пробелов
Как только пробелы выявлены, они должны быть четко зафиксированы. В ArchiMate это часто делается с использованием специфических конструкций моделирования. Документация должна быть действенной для заинтересованных сторон.
- Используйте Виды анализа пробелов для визуализации различий.
- Свяжите пробелы с конкретными стратегическими целями на уровне мотивации.
- Классифицируйте пробелы по степени серьезности и влиянию.
- Назначьте ответственность за устранение каждого пробела.
5. Планирование перехода
Закрытие пробела требует плана перехода. Этот план описывает шаги, необходимые для перехода от базового состояния к целевому. Понятие архитектуры перехода в ArchiMate здесь полезно.
- Определите промежуточные состояния.
- Последовательно выполните шаги миграции.
- Определите зависимости между шагами.
- Оцените ресурсы и временные рамки.
🛠️ Методы моделирования для выявления разрывов
Эффективный анализ разрывов опирается на конкретные методы моделирования. Эти методы помогают визуализировать различия, не создавая чрезмерной сложности.
Использование ассоциаций для сравнения
Ассоциации представляют собой общие отношения между элементами. При сравнении уровней архитекторы часто используют ассоциации для связи элементов базового уровня с элементами целевого уровня. Это создает прямую линию взгляда на разрыв.
- Сопоставление:Соедините базовый бизнес-процесс с целевым бизнес-процессом.
- Следуемость:Свяжите функцию приложения с бизнес-услугой, которую она поддерживает.
- Доступ:Покажите, как пользователь взаимодействует с системой в обоих состояниях.
Использование отношений реализации
Отношения реализации показывают, как один элемент реализует или реализуется другим. Например, сервис приложения реализует бизнес-услугу. Когда существуют разрывы, это отношение может отсутствовать в базовом уровне.
- Если бизнес-услуга существует в целевом состоянии, но не имеет реализации в базовом, это указывает на разрыв в возможностях.
- Если технологический узел требуется в целевом состоянии, но отсутствует в базовом, это разрыв в инфраструктуре.
- Зафиксируйте отсутствующую реализацию как конкретный элемент разрыва.
Применение отношений потока
Отношения потока описывают перемещение данных или артефактов. Изменения в потоке указывают на изменения процесса. Сравнение потоков между уровнями помогает выявить проблемы целостности данных.
- Проверьте, существует ли в базовом уровне данные, необходимые для целевого процесса.
- Определите, изменились ли источники данных между состояниями.
- Выделите отсутствующие потоки данных как критические разрывы.
📉 Обработка разрывов в слое мотивации
Стратегическая согласованность часто является наибольшим вызовом. Слой мотивации фиксирует движущие силы архитектуры. Разрывы здесь часто игнорируются, но имеют решающее значение для успеха.
Выявление разрывов целей
Цели определяют, чего организация хочет достичь. Разрыв существует, если цель в целевом состоянии не имеет соответствующей поддержки в базовом уровне.
- Перечислите все стратегические цели.
- Проверьте, поддерживают ли базовые возможности эти цели.
- Отметьте не поддерживаемые цели как стратегические разрывы.
Принципы и ограничения
Принципы руководят процессом принятия решений. Новые принципы в целевом состоянии могут потребовать изменений в базовом состоянии. Ограничения ограничивают то, что возможно. Разрывы возникают, когда ограничения базового состояния мешают достижению целевых целей.
- Проверьте ограничения базового состояния на соответствие целевым принципам.
- Выявите конфликты, которые необходимо устранить.
- Зарегистрируйте ограничения, которые необходимо снять.
🔄 Архитектура перехода и фазирование
Закрытие разрывов редко происходит в одночасье. Архитектура перехода разбивает процесс на управляемые фазы. Такой подход снижает риски и позволяет получать обратную связь.
Фазная реализация
Разделите переход на отдельные этапы. Каждый этап должен закрывать определенный набор разрывов.
- Фаза 1: Стабилизируйте базовое состояние.
- Фаза 2: Реализуйте критически важные целевые возможности.
- Фаза 3: Оптимизируйте и интегрируйте оставшиеся элементы.
- Фаза 4: Достигните полного целевого состояния.
Управление зависимостями
Зависимости определяют порядок выполнения операций. Разрыв в одном слое может блокировать прогресс в другом.
- Создайте карту зависимостей между слоями (например, от Технологии к Приложению).
- Убедитесь, что инфраструктура готова до развертывания приложения.
- Убедитесь, что бизнес-процессы определены до настройки инструментов.
🚧 Общие проблемы при анализе разрывов в ArchiMate
Несколько проблем могут снизить точность и эффективность анализа разрывов. Осведомленность об этих вопросах помогает в разработке стратегий по их устранению.
Перегрузка сложностью
Попытка моделировать каждый отдельный элемент может привести к чрезмерно сложным моделям. Становится трудно увидеть разрывы.
- Сначала сосредоточьтесь на ключевых возможностях.
- Используйте представления для фильтрации информации.
- Абстрагируйте детали, где это возможно.
Несогласованная детализация
Базовая модель может быть детализирована, а целевая — на высоком уровне, или наоборот. Это затрудняет сравнение.
- Выровняйте уровень детализации в обеих моделях.
- Убедитесь, что бизнес-процессы определены на одном и том же уровне иерархии.
- Согласуйте функции приложений с бизнес-услугами последовательно.
Выравнивание заинтересованных сторон
Разные департаменты могут иметь противоречивые взгляды на базовую или целевую модель.
- Проведите рабочие встречи для проверки моделей.
- Разрешите конфликты до окончательного утверждения списка разрывов.
- Четко зафиксируйте предположения.
✅ Лучшие практики эффективного моделирования
Следование установленным практикам обеспечивает надежность и достоверность анализа разрывов.
Согласованность в именовании
Используйте единые правила именования для элементов. Это упрощает сравнение.
- Определите стандарт именования для проекта.
- Используйте одинаковые названия для общих служб в обоих слоях.
- Регулярно обновляйте глоссарий.
Контроль версий
Архитектурные модели со временем изменяются. Контроль версий помогает отслеживать эволюцию анализа разрывов.
- Четко обозначьте версии базовой и целевой моделей.
- Запишите дату анализа.
- Архивируйте предыдущие версии для обеспечения аудиторского следа.
Итеративное уточнение
Анализ разрывов — это не разовое занятие. Он должен уточняться по мере поступления дополнительной информации.
- Проверяйте разрывы на ключевых этапах проекта.
- Обновляйте модели на основе новых требований.
- Проверяйте закрытие разрывов перед переходом к следующей фазе.
📝 Заключение по архитектурной согласованности
Анализ разрывов с использованием моделей ArchiMate предоставляет структурированный подход к пониманию расстояния между текущим и будущим состоянием. Он выходит за рамки простых списков и показывает структурные последствия изменений. Используя слои и отношения, определенные в спецификации, архитекторы могут создать четкий план трансформации.
Процесс требует дисциплины и внимания к деталям. Он включает в себя картографирование бизнес-процессов, служб приложений и узлов технологий. Также требуется понимание стратегических причин изменений. При правильном выполнении этот анализ обеспечивает соответствие инвестиций потребностям бизнеса.
Успех зависит от точного моделирования и четкой коммуникации. Заинтересованные стороны должны понимать разрывы и план их устранения. Переходная архитектура заполняет пробел, обеспечивая плавный переход к целевому состоянию. Непрерывный мониторинг гарантирует, что архитектура остается согласованной с развивающимся предприятием.
Соблюдая эти методы и лучшие практики, организации могут управлять сложностью и достигать своих стратегических целей. Спецификация ArchiMate остается мощным инструментом для этой цели. Она обеспечивает необходимую детализацию и структуру для эффективного управления крупномасштабными преобразованиями.












